Memory Loss
The inability to recall past events, information, or experiences, which can be temporary or a symptom of neurological conditions.
Alzheimer's Disease
A progressive neurological disorder characterized by memory loss, cognitive decline, and personality changes.
Brain Disorder
A range of conditions affecting the structure or function of the brain, leading to cognitive, emotional, or physical impairments.
Personality Changes
Alterations in a person's behavior, feelings, or thoughts that can be a result of various factors including psychological conditions, brain injury, and substance use.
